Frequently Asked Questions about Midland
How much are Studio apartments in Midland?
There are currently 17 Studio Apartments in Midland with rent ranges from $877 to $1,570 with an average price of $1,226.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Midland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Midland ranges from $562 to $2,092 with an average monthly rent of $1,371.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Midland c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Midland range from $667 to $2,749.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,666.
How expensive are Midland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 59 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Midland on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,026 to $3,349 - averaging $2,233 for the location.
